 About the Club

Old Scotch Collegians Lodge is currently growing in its younger membership and welcomes any enquiries from new members.

  • Old Scotch Collegians Lodge is affiliated with both the United Grand Lodge of Victoria and the Old Scotch Collegians Association

  • Meeting regularly with Old Boys is a great way to maintain old friendships and create new ones

  • Learn skills in public speaking

  • Gain confidence

  • Membership of Old Scotch Collegians Lodge is currently only available to  Old Scotch Collegians and former or current members of staff

  • One of the largest and strongest all Old boy societies within OSCA

  • Annual function with other school Old Boy lodges

  • Annual Old Boys night complete with the Pipes and the ode to the Haggis

  • Be a part of a worldwide network of people involved in the community, committed to their professional and family lives and willing to help you achieve more in life

  • The Old Scotch Lodge meets on the first Thursday of every month (with the exception of January) at 7:30pm at The Camberwell Masonic Centre, Prospect Hill Road, Camberwell. All Freemasons are welcome.


 Membership


Membership of the Old Scotch Collegians Masonic Lodge is open to all Old Boys and present or former members of Staff. Monthly Lodge meetings are restricted to men only, but a large number of social gatherings are held, at which wives and families are welcome.
